Keysher Fuller Spence (born 12 July 1994) is a Costa Rican professional footballer who plays as a right-back for Liga FPD club Herediano and the Costa Rica national team.[1][2]

Fuller made his debut for the senior Costa Rica national team at Avaya Stadium on 2 February 2019 against the United States.[3]
